What is EFI Boot?
EFI (Extensible Firmware Interface) boot is a type of boot process used by Macs to load the operating system. It’s a replacement for the traditional BIOS (Basic Input/Output System) used in older computers. EFI boot is a more modern and flexible approach, allowing for better hardware support, faster boot times, and improved security.
A Brief History of EFI Boot
EFI was first introduced by Intel in the late 1990s as a way to overcome the limitations of traditional BIOS. In 2006, Apple adopted EFI as the standard boot process for its Mac lineup, starting with the Intel-based Mac Pro. Since then, EFI boot has become an integral part of the Mac ecosystem, playing a crucial role in the boot process.
How EFI Boot Works
When you power on your Mac, the EFI firmware is executed, initializing the hardware and preparing the system for boot. The EFI firmware then searches for a bootable device, such as a hard drive or SSD, and loads the operating system. This process involves several stages:
- EFI Firmware Initialization: The EFI firmware is loaded into memory, and the system is initialized.
- Device Detection: The EFI firmware detects and initializes hardware devices, such as storage drives, graphics cards, and network interfaces.
- Boot Device Selection: The EFI firmware searches for a bootable device, using a predefined boot order.
- Operating System Loading: The EFI firmware loads the operating system from the selected boot device.

How do I access the EFI Boot menu on my Mac?
To access the EFI Boot menu on a Mac, you need to restart your computer and immediately hold down the Option (⌥) key. This will bring up the Boot Manager, which allows you to select the boot device and operating system to load. You can also access the EFI Boot menu by holding down the Command (⌘) + R keys while restarting, which will boot your Mac into Recovery Mode.
Alternatively, you can use the Startup Disk preference pane in System Preferences to select the boot device and operating system. This method is useful if you have multiple operating systems installed on your Mac and want to switch between them. Note that the EFI Boot menu may not be available on all Mac models, especially older ones.
